I’ve just managed to roll back the firmware to 4.23 using the code ROLL_423 - I tried 428 for 4.28 but it didn’t work. I’ll shortly test this 4.23 firmware and see if it makes any difference and report back.

Rolling back to 4.23 does seem to have solved the cadence issue, so I’ll stick with this firmware until a fix is found.

But no USB support, right?

I only tried it with BT, but yes I don’t think the USB will work with the older firmware. It’s a shame I couldn’t find a rollback for 4.28.

Maybe a stupid question but how do I roll back firmware ?

To roll back the firmware to 4.23 you need to go into the advanced settings in the JetBlack app and enable the ‘Preview Firmware’ option. Then go to the Firmware Update setting and there should now be an option to type in a firmware code - type in ROLL_423 and it will install firmware 4.23 on your trainer.
